What are some free online courses on data science? What are the pros and cons of each?

    There are many free online courses on data science available from a variety of providers. Here are a few of the most popular, along with their pros and cons:

    • Coursera: Coursera offers a wide variety of free data science courses from top universities around the world. The courses are self-paced and can be completed at your own convenience. Some of the pros of Coursera courses include the high quality of the content, the flexibility of the format, and the opportunity to earn a certificate of completion. However, some of the cons of Coursera courses include the fact that they can be quite lengthy, and the certificates are not always as valuable as those from other providers.
    • edX: edX is another popular provider of free online data science courses. The courses on edX are offered by a variety of universities and organizations, and they cover a wide range of topics. Some of the pros of edX courses include the high quality of the content, the flexibility of the format, and the opportunity to earn a certificate of completion. However, some of the cons of edX courses include the fact that they can be quite lengthy, and the certificates are not always as valuable as those from other providers.
    • Udemy: Udemy is a great resource for finding free data science courses. There are a wide variety of courses available, and many of them are taught by experienced data scientists. Some of the pros of Udemy courses include the low cost, the variety of topics covered, and the opportunity to learn from experienced instructors. However, some of the cons of Udemy courses include the fact that the quality of the content can vary, and there is no opportunity to earn a certificate of completion.
    • Alison: Alison is a great resource for finding free data science courses that are geared towards beginners. The courses on Alison are self-paced and cover a variety of topics. Some of the pros of Alison courses include the low cost, the variety of topics covered, and the opportunity to learn at your own pace. However, some of the cons of Alison courses include the fact that the quality of the content can vary, and there is no opportunity to earn a certificate of completion.

    In addition to these providers, there are many other free online resources available for learning data science. Some of these resources include:

    • Datacamp: Datacamp offers a variety of free data science tutorials that cover a wide range of topics. The tutorials are self-paced and interactive, and they provide a great way to learn the basics of data science.
    • Kaggle: Kaggle is a website that hosts data science competitions and challenges. The competitions are a great way to learn by doing, and they provide a great opportunity to practice your data science skills.
    • Google’s Data Science Resources: Google offers a variety of free data science resources, including tutorials, courses, and blog posts. The resources are a great way to learn about the latest trends in data science, and they provide a great way to get started with data science.

    When choosing a free online course on data science, it is important to consider your own needs and goals. If you are a beginner, you may want to choose a course that is geared towards beginners. If you are more experienced, you may want to choose a course that covers more advanced topics. It is also important to consider the quality of the content and the instructor’s experience.
